Escudo Navy DeLuxe (50g tin)
Escudo Navy Deluxe is an old classic pipe tobacco. It is a Perique/Va curley cut tobacco. It is packaged in a 50g collectible tin.
This tobacco was produced by the Cope brothers from 1870 to 1936, at which point they were bought by Gallaher. Gallaher produced Escudo until 1994. A & C Petersen began production in 1997, and now the Skandinavian Tobacco Group is at the helm with the original presses.
It is a medium to strong tobacco.

This is one of the "go to" vapers in the marketplace today. There are 3 or 4 others as well, but this has been, and continues to be many a pipers must have in the bowl and the cellar.
The favor profile has a natural sweetness, with hints of coffee, yeasty bread, caramel notes, slight hints of fresh mown alfalfa. The strength is satisfying to the experienced piper but not overwhelming for those taking their first bowl. A solid medium strength in nicotine, and a full strength flavor.
The packaging is really superb! The spun tobacco has been cut into coins the size of old school half dollars and laid out nicely in the tin. This is a dense tobacco and will rub out nicely if desired. Since it is dense, don't be surprised if when opening your first tin, you are taken aback at how little tobacco appears to be in the tin. Rest assured that those coins will, if rubbed out, fill the tin quite nicely.
I can't recommend this enough to Vaper and Virginia lovers.
